Even if the establishment of the daycare facility is done in the most systematic manner and the planning stage is faultless, there is still the possibility of it encountering certain unforeseen problems. The analysis of the external and internal environments may be accurate during the time when the daycare facility is still on paper. This is because this may be solidly based on real conditions at the time. However, such conditions may change during the implementation of the plan or when the facility is already in operation. With a well-founded strategic choice though, the demand for necessary adjustments could be made immediately with due consideration of the actual environmental factors as well as the over-all objective of the organization.
